Understanding Disparities in Colorectal Cancer Care

from Oncology Brothers: Practice-Changing Cancer Discussions · host Oncology Brothers

In this podcast episode from the Oncology Brothers delve into the needs of different patient populations in colorectal cancer. Joined by Dr. Tanios Bekaii-Saab, a medical oncologist, and Ms. Deneen Richmond, a patient advocate, nurse, and the President of the Doctors Community Medical Center, the discussion highlights disparities in access to colorectal cancer screening and treatments among various communities. Deneen shares her personal journey as a patient, emphasizing the importance of trust and being heard in healthcare. The episode also explores strategies to raise awareness and educate different patient groups, including leveraging trusted voices and community outreach.
